On Saturday, 27 January 2001 at  9:42:04 -0800, Keith Woodman wrote:
> Bit of info:
> I've got a few drive cases that hold 21 drives each. The cases
> automaticaly assign scsi ID to the drives depending on which slot the
> drive happens to be in, starting at 0 and going up to 6. Each row of 7 is
> on it's own backplane so they do not increment above 6.
>
> Question:
> I would like to use each case (totaling 21 drives) as a complete vinum
> array. To be able to do this I need to have 3 scsi controllers drive each
> row of 7 individualy and then have vinum whip them up into a single 21
> drive array. Is this possible?

Yes.
